// Dark-mode support in the Lumenfall admin dashboard.
// Plugin authors: do not hardcode colors. Resolve tokens through the
// ThemeBridge client below; it returns the active palette and listens
// for scheme changes so your panels flip without a reload.
// Contrast ratios are enforced server-side — submissions that bypass
// tokens fail review. Initialize the client once per plugin, at mount,
// never per render. The client authenticates against the internal
// ThemeBridge service. Use the key that follows.

API key for hagug-kajof: vxb4-HrJ9

Internal Memo — To the Board, Vantrell Instruments

Effective next quarter, the revised sales-commission scheme replaces flat-rate payouts with a tiered structure weighted toward multi-year contracts. Base commission drops from 6% to 4%, with accelerators up to 11% above target. Modelling by the finance office suggests a neutral cost impact at current attainment levels, with upside discipline on discounting. Regional managers in Corvale and Netherby have been briefed. The strategic context for this change is set out immediately below.

board note of kadug-tawig: Only 5 of the 100 pilot accounts renewed Oliath, so a churn review is set for April 15.

Visitors at Larkspun House get counted too! During a fire drill, the facilities desk grabs the visitor log and walks it out to muster point C by the bike racks. Tick off every signed-in guest against the wardens' list before anyone heads back inside. If the log cabinet is locked when the alarm sounds, open it with the code below.

door code, tajof-kageg: bdg-QVDCE-3

Subject: Trace propagation for the Lumenreach integration

Hi — welcome aboard. Our services forward a trace header end-to-end, so make sure your middleware copies it on every outbound call, otherwise spans break at the Parsley gateway. Sampling is 10% in staging. To query the trace collector directly while you're testing, authenticate with the token below.

login token, tagef-tagep: eyJhbGciOiJIUzI1NiIsInR5cCI6IkpXVCJ9.eyJzdWIiOiIBXyeYEoalzIn0.6TI7VhOJMHm9